    Trenchless sewer rehabilitation with the liner method: Inliner, short liner / partliner, spray liner

    The liner processes include inliners, short liners / part liners, spray liners and others. These methods are suitable for pipes with a diameter of 50 mm to 400 mm. Other methods are used for smaller pipe diameters and pipes that have already collapsed.

    The inliner renovation process - step by step

    To give you an idea of how the process works, here are the most important steps:

    Preparation & cleaning

    First, the pipe is flushed with high pressure. Any deposits, roots or constrictions are removed by milling so that the original pipe cross-section is free.

    Damage analysis by camera

    We use a camera to check the pipe and record the exact damage pattern.

    Inserting the liner

    A resin-impregnated hose is pulled or blown into the pipe. This is the actual inliner rehabilitation.

    Curing the liner

    The liner is pressed against the pipe wall with compressed air or water and hardens there.

    Final inspection

    A new camera inspection ensures that the pipe is tight and fully functional.

    The inliner renovation

    For longer cracks or more extensive damage, we use the tried and tested inliner method. A polyester hose impregnated with special resin is inserted into the pipe and cured. As access is via inspection chambers, inliner renovation does not require any excavation or complex construction work - saving time and money.

    High-pressure cleaning is carried out as preparation. Depending on the damage, it may be necessary to drill out or mill the pipes to restore the original pipe cross-section.

    The most common reasons for an inliner renovation are damage to the entire pipe, pipes made of materials that are no longer permitted, such as vitrified clay pipes, as well as ingrowth through the sockets of the wastewater pipe and penetrating groundwater.

    The short liner method / partliner method is suitable for

    • Selective repairs in the sewer system
    • Leaky sockets / pipe connections
    • Rooting
    • Damage / holes in the pipe

    Short liner refurbishment / Partliner refurbishment

    An inliner does not always have to be installed in the entire pipe. If only individual sections are damaged, partial rehabilitation is usually sufficient. Short liner rehabilitation, also known as partliner rehabilitation, is the ideal method for this. It is used to rehabilitate individual cracks, isolated damaged areas or short rehabilitation sections. The partial liner is transported to the damaged area in the sewer using a packer system under TV control, positioned precisely and pressed into place under pressure. The liner then hardens to form a 2.5 to 4 mm thick inner formwork that reliably seals the damaged area.

    Sprayliner refurbishment / spray coating process

    From DN 50 to DN 150, we rehabilitate wastewater pipes in buildings using the spray coating process - quickly, easily and effectively. Our spray liner process is one of the most cost-effective rehabilitation methods for almost all pipe materials and damage patterns. First of all, the damage to downpipes, supply pipes and connection nozzles is recorded and localized using camera inspection. A new pipe is created by spraying a long-lasting epoxy resin onto the existing inner pipe wall in layers. The resin layer bonds with the old pipe to form a solid unit that can extend the service life of the pipe by decades. No breaking up of walls, ceilings and floors, no dust and dirt pollution, no noise.

    Sewer rehabilitation with robots

    Sewer rehabilitation with robotic milling is another trenchless method for repairing and rehabilitating sewer pipes. Remote-controlled robots carry out the milling work inside the sewer pipe. This technology is mainly used to remove obstructions or prepare damaged areas for subsequent rehabilitation.

    Typical robot milling work in the sewer system:

    • Removal of concrete in the sewer pipe
    • Removal of heavy limescale deposits in the sewer pipe
    • Removal of obstacles in the pipe, such as reinforcing bars, drill anchors, steel pipe
    • Shortening connections that protrude into the pipe
    • Re-milling the inlets and lateral connections after renovation of the main line

    Manhole renovation and socket renovation

    We also rehabilitate old manholes and defective sleeves using trenchless methods. During manhole renovation, the vertical access shafts or manholes are repaired. In socket renovation, leaking joints (sockets) between two sewer pipes are repaired at specific points. This is particularly important as leaking pipe sockets can allow sewage to penetrate the ground or groundwater to enter the pipe.

    The methods we use for rehabilitation depend on the details of the damage. We can often work with the short liner method to restore an intact wastewater infrastructure - without having to dig up the roads.

    The most important methods for muffle restoration 

    • Short liner method: A resin-impregnated tube is positioned at the damaged area, inflated and hardens there
    • Injection method: Special resins are pressed into the leaking sleeve under pressure and harden there 
    • Robotics: Milling and filling robots are used for local repairs

    Partial repair using a stainless steel sleeve

    The stainless steel sleeve is installed using a specially developed packer, which is precisely positioned at the damaged area using a sewer camera. In the case of longer damaged areas, several sleeves can be lined up seamlessly to ensure complete rehabilitation. The Quick-Lock system is suitable for all pipe materials and is highly efficient and reliable for a wide range of damage patterns. Sewer pipes with diameters from 100 mm to 700 mm can be effectively rehabilitated.

    What does a sewer renovation cost?

    This depends on many factors. Such as the condition of the sewer system, length, diameter, connections, etc. Sewer rehabilitation using the liner method (inliner, short liner, spray liner) is always cheaper and quicker than the conventional construction method, in which the existing pipes are dug up and new ones laid.

    The most important price-determining criteria:

    • Length of the pipe to be rehabilitated and number of sewer sections that need to be rehabilitated
    • Diameter / dimension of the pipe
    • Necessary preparatory work: Milling out deposits or limescale in the pipe may be necessary in order to be able to install the liner
    • Number of inlets and lateral connections of the pipe that need to be reopened / milled open
    • Number of journeys required
